Meeting notes — transport briefing, 14 May

Discussed the crate of survey instruments bound for the Pellham ridge site. Theodolites calibrated Tuesday; crate sealed and weatherproofed. Coordinator to schedule a morning run to avoid the gravel road after rain. Driver carries the calibration certificates, not the site office. Hand-over instruction for the courier follows below.

handover note for yawig-tagug: the ralael eliion courier leaves the ulaax frair olidor ledger at gate 3456 under passcode 367212

The ProseGate linter validates every docs pull request against the Halverton style ruleset before merge. It calls the internal Lexicheck service to resolve terminology exceptions, retrying twice with exponential backoff on 5xx responses. Maintainers should note that the exception cache is invalidated nightly, so stale approvals can reappear as warnings. All requests to Lexicheck must authenticate using the key provided below.

API key for bageg-kajef: vxb2-ss

## Changed defaults

Heads up: the Ledgerline tax-rate lookup cache now defaults to a 15-minute TTL instead of 24 hours. Turns out rates in the Veldt County sandbox were going stale mid-demo, which was embarrassing. Eviction is now LRU rather than FIFO, and the cache warms on boot. If you're reviewing, check that nothing hardcodes the old TTL. The new defaults land as follows.

deployment values, bajop-taweg:
holwyn:
  log_level: debug
  metrics_host: metrics.holwyn.zemvarsys.internal
  pool_size: 32

Note for whoever inherits FlowPipe's websocket layer: we tried permessage-deflate everywhere and it tanked CPU on the edge nodes, so compression is now only enabled for payloads over 2 KB. Don't flip it back on globally without load-testing first. The benchmark numbers and config rationale are written up on the page below.

wiki page, kahog-hahig: https://vault.zemvargrid.internal/display/deploy/repo/settings/merge_requests/job/settings/6f3b933774dbc5320a4daa18

### Release checklist — GalleryWhisper audio guide

New folks: before shipping GalleryWhisper to the app stores, confirm the offline tour packs actually load with airplane mode on. We got burned last quarter when the Thornvale Museum pack shipped empty and visitors got forty minutes of silence. Do a full walkthrough on one real device, not just the emulator. Once it passes, record the candidate build using the token below.

build token for tawif-bahip: htk31_68bba16e1afabfef4ecc69408c06f16